Collingwood Football Club Players Numbers

Each athlete participating in the Collingwood Football Club is assigned a specific numeral for identification purposes. This designation is prominently displayed on their guernsey during Australian Football League (AFL) matches and serves as a unique marker for fans, media, and team personnel. For example, a player might wear ‘3’ throughout their career with the club, becoming associated with that particular digit.

These identifiers play a crucial role in facilitating record-keeping, statistical analysis, and historical documentation of player performance. Over time, certain numbers can become synonymous with legendary players or significant achievements within the club’s history, adding a layer of tradition and emotional connection for supporters. 1. Player Identification

The use of numerical designations is integral to player identification within the Collingwood Football Club. These numbers, prominently displayed on player guernseys, facilitate clear recognition on the field and are fundamental to various operational and analytical processes.

  • On-Field Recognition

    Numbers provide an immediate visual cue for identifying individual athletes during matches. Referees, coaches, and spectators rely on these identifiers to track player movements, assess performance, and understand tactical formations. Without distinct numerical assignments, differentiating players amidst the dynamic flow of a game would be significantly more challenging.

  • Statistical Tracking

    Player numbers are essential for compiling and analyzing individual and team statistics. Every tackle, mark, goal, and disposal is recorded and attributed to a specific player based on their designated number. This data underpins performance evaluations, strategic planning, and informed decision-making by coaching staff. Accurate statistical analysis is heavily dependent on the unambiguous identification afforded by player numbers.

  • Merchandise and Branding

    The sale of guernseys bearing specific player numbers represents a significant revenue stream for the club. Fans identify with their favorite players and purchase merchandise emblazoned with their number, fostering a sense of connection and loyalty. The commercial success of player-specific merchandise is directly linked to the established system of player identification through numerical assignments.

  • Historical Record-Keeping

    Player numbers serve as a permanent record of an athlete’s tenure with the Collingwood Football Club. These numbers are cataloged in club archives and historical databases, providing a consistent reference point for tracing player careers and documenting the team’s evolution over time. The association of a number with a particular player contributes to the club’s historical narrative and its connection to past eras.

2. Historical Significance

The numerical designations assigned to Collingwood Football Club players transcend mere identification; they accrue historical significance over time. The association of a particular number with a celebrated player or pivotal moment directly contributes to the club’s legacy. Consider, for example, the impact of player number ’42,’ synonymous with Nathan Buckley’s leadership and on-field prowess. The repeated visibility of that designation during his tenure forged a connection between the number and a specific era of Collingwood football. This association lingers, prompting recall of his contributions whenever that number is mentioned in the context of the club.

Furthermore, in certain instances, numbers have been unofficially retired or held back as a mark of respect for players who have made exceptional contributions or faced tragic circumstances. While Collingwood does not formally retire numbers in the same manner as some sporting organizations, the symbolic weight attached to certain designations reflects a reverence for the past. The absence of a particular number from the active roster for an extended period serves as a silent tribute, reinforcing the historical connection between the numeral and the player.
